Jami Kozemczak was appointed Executive Director for Ballet Arizona in May 2022, after having served as the Director of Development since 2015. Kozemczak works to advance the organization through a people-centered leadership model that focuses on building culture, expanding programs, and increasing revenue generation. Give Now. Founded in 1986, Ballet Arizona has become the southwest’s premier professional ballet company. The company today consists of nearly 30 dancers under the direction of internationally acclaimed choreographer, Ib Andersen, who was a principal dancer with the legendary George Balanchine and the New York City Ballet for more than a decade. Nonetheless, Ballet Arizona presented an impressive season in 19992000, and the board of directors strove to carry that success forward and to secure a future for professional ballet in Arizona. In 2000 the board named Ib Andersen artistic director, and Sherry New was appointed executive director. A former principal with Royal Danish Ballet and ...
